Overcoming Panic Attacks - What You Should Know

Panic attacks are actually a type of anxiety, and are identified as being episodes of intensive fear or apprehension which in turn is often the starting point of a variety of different triggers. Anxiety attacks are really far more prevalent a problem than many men and women recognize, with about 5 percent of all people enduring at the very least one anxiety attack at some point in their life.

Panic attacks can be extremely frightening, despite the fact that they are fortunately physically undamaging episodes. Quite a few people really feel as if they're dying or that they are having a heart attack when a panic attack begins. Some people do go through connected physical symptoms including heavy breathing or perhaps a quickened heart rate, but usually they aren't really in danger of any health issues.

Panic and anxiety episodes are largely psychological. Other individuals may not recognize any kind of difference in the individual, but inside they feel as if they are being suffocated, as though the world is closing in all around them. It sounds melodramatic, but the person feels as though they're going crazy and they cannot give an explanation of why they really feel the way they do. The biggest difficulty with panic and anxiety attacks is that the individual usually is much too embarrassed to speak with a doctor, or simply doesn't comprehend why they are feeling the way in which they do and tend not to understand what measures to take to start on treatment to start overcoming panic attacks.

There are numerous quite successful options for managing and overcoming panic attacks. Begin by making simple modifications in your own life. Ascertain exactly what triggers are bringing about your panic attacks - perhaps being in a grocery store, attending a crowded movie theater, or even coping with finances - and try to keep yourself out of those particular circumstances as best you'll be able to. When you know exactly what sets off your panic attacks, you can actually try to stay out of those situations and avoid the beginning of anxiety attacks in the long run.

There are in addition medicines and other more traditional treatment options you could consider for managing panic attacks. Your doctor may well suggest medical treatment, particularly in the event that your anxiety attacks are extreme or happening quite regularly. Once they begin to restrict your regular life and are causing you to stop enjoying routine activities, medication can assist to alleviate your panic attacks and enable you to get your life back. Certain serotonin reuptake inhibitors and also antidepressants are most commonly recommended for anxiety patients suffering from panic attacks.

Overcoming panic attacks are generally a challenging, arduous process, and may take some trial and error before you discover what works for you. The most vital thing is to stay positive and work with medical professionals to get the help you need. Behavioral therapy and having a positive support group in your life is vital to overcome your panic episodes today and make sure you live the healthiest life in the longer term.
